Tommy Westphall: over 200 shows in one kid's mind

Tommy Westphall gridThe name Tommy Westphall might not sound immediately familiar to you, but TV fans will remember the character from St. Elsewhere: he was the autistic boy played by Chad Allen who, as it was revealed in the series finale, actually dreamed the entire show.

But here's something you might not have considered: St. Elsewhere has connections to other TV shows through character crossovers, and those shows in turn connect to other shows through spin-offs and subtle references. What this means, according to the site Tommy Westphall's Mind: A Multiverse Explored, is that there are currently 282 television series that are merely a figment of little Tommy's imagination.

The maintainers of the site appear to have taken great care in making sure all the connections make sense, but if you think I'm going to go through over 200 shows to make sure they didn't cheat, then you're wrong. Hey, I like you guys, but I don't like you that much. Nevertheless, it's an interesting and somewhat controversial theory.
